Tesla claims the Model S Plaid+ will be capable of covering 0-100km/h in less than 2.1 seconds which if true would make it the world’s quickest production car.
Tesla has announced not one but two versions of the 2022 Tesla Model S Plaid, both of which promise to shatter the record for the world’s fastest-accelerating car – petrol or electric.
Tesla says it will introduce the Model S Plaid and Model S Plaid+ sedans, both of which promise to overtake the drag-racing-focused 2018 Dodge Challenger SRT…
